Mobility in Daily Life and Falls in Parkinson's Disease: Potential for Rehabilitation

The goal of this intervention is to explore the effectiveness of a Turning Intervention (TURN-IT) to improve quality of turning in participants with Parkinson's Disease (PD). An unique exercise program has been developed - TURN-IT - in which participants practice exercises that focus on physiological constraints that impair turning ability, such as axial rigidity, narrow base of support, bradykinesia, and inflexible set-shifting. The 60 participants with PD and a history of falls in the previous 12 months, will be randomized into a 6-week, 3x/week, one-on-one TURN-IT group or No-Intervention Control group. This pilot intervention study will determine the number of subjects needed for a future clinical trial and will determine the sensitivity to change with rehabilitation our daily-life turning quality measures (such as, mean and variability of number of steps to turn, turn amplitude, turn velocity). The investigators predict that the TURN-IT program will improve turning in daily life enough to justify a larger clinical trial.

Inclusion criteria

  • Diagnosis of idiopathic PD from movement disorders neurologist with the United Kingdom Brain Bank criteria of bradykinesia with 1 or more of the following - rest tremor, rigidity, and balance problems not from visual, vestibular, cerebellar or proprioceptive conditions
  • Responsive to levodopa
  • Hoehn & Yahr stages II-IV
  • Age range 55-85 years old
  • self-report of one or more falls in past 12 months
  • willing and able to attend exercise intervention sessions at OHSU campus, and also refrain from changes in anti-parkinson medications and exercise levels.

Exclusion criteria

  • Major musculoskeletal or neurological disorders, structural brain disease, epilepsy, acute illness or health history, other than PD
  • no medical condition that precludes exercise
  • MoCA ≤ 21 or inability to follow directions
  • excessive use of alcohol or recreational drugs
  • recent change in medication
  • inability to stand and walk for 2 minutes without an assistive device

Treatment and study plan

TURN-IT exercise program

Behavioral

Based on the exercise motor learning principles, participants spend 10-15 minutes at each Exercise Station that focuses on particular constraints of turning ability. The stations will focus on important underlying aspects of turning, such as weight-shifting and increasing axial rotation during functional turning tasks. Each station will be progressed across levels to make more challenging (such as adding a dual task). Initially participants will be supported in an overhead body-weight support system (ZeroG) to allow them to practice challenging exercises without the risk of falling.

Primary outcomes

  1. Change in variability in number of steps to complete a turn

    Time frame: 6 weeks

    Coefficient of variation in the number of steps in a turn, averaged from daily monitoring

Secondary outcomes

  1. Change in Falls Efficacy Scale International

    Time frame: 6 weeks

    A 16 item self-administered questionnaire to assess fear of falling. Score range 16-64 with higher score indicating more fear of falling

  2. Change in prospective fall rate

    Time frame: 52 weeks

    Number of prospective falls recorded for 12 months starting from the end of intervention

  3. Change in patient global impression of change

    Time frame: 6 weeks

    Question of participant's rating of mobility. Score range from 1-7 with 1-3 indicating improvement, 4 no change, and 5-7 worsening of mobility
